The choice regarding job displacement in traditional sectors leading to social upheaval accurately highlights a significant unintended consequence of the technological advancements during the Industrial Revolution. As new technologies and industrial processes emerged, they often replaced traditional methods of production, which resulted in many skilled artisans and laborers losing their jobs. This disruption not only led to a decline in the traditional crafts and trades but also contributed to broader societal challenges, such as increased urban migration, the rise of factory work, and associated social issues, including poor working conditions and a lack of workers' rights.

The rapid shift in the job market created a divide between those who adapted to the new industrial economy and those who were unable to transition, leading to economic instability and social unrest. While some segments of the population benefited from new job opportunities in the factories, those who lost their livelihoods faced significant challenges, underscoring the complex social ramifications of industrial progress.
